Can I withdraw my Swedish pension?

There is no fixed retirement age in Sweden, so your pension will not be paid out to you automatically. You must apply yourself when you want to start withdrawing it. You can apply for a pension from the month in which your application is submitted to the Swedish Pensions Agency.

What is Sweden’s occupational pension?

Occupational pension is not just a pension that you receive after you stop working. It also consists of a health insurance where you can receive compensation in addition to the compensation you receive from the Swedish Social Insurance Agency (Försäkringskassan) if you should become sick.

At what age do you retire in Sweden?

65 years
In Sweden, the retirement age refers to the minimum age at which workers can take their state pension. Sweden has flexible retirement age (62-68 years) for earnings-related pensions, while the retirement age in the guaranteed pension scheme is 65 years.

Does everyone in Sweden get a pension?

The national public pension is based on all your income in Sweden throughout your life. Every year you work and pay taxes, you earn towards your national public pension.

Does Sweden have a private pension system?

You will keep your income pension, premium pension, supplementary pension and occupational pension that you have earned in Sweden, even if you move to another country. The pension is paid no matter where in the world you live, but you must apply yourself.

Which country pays the best pension?

The Top 3 Pension Systems

  1. Netherlands. With an index value of 82.6, the Netherlands received the highest score for 2020, ranking first for the third year in a row.
  2. Denmark. Denmark came in a close second with an overall score of 81.4.
  3. Israel. Israel ranked third with an overall index value of 74.7 in 2020.
